Azure Service Fabric — это платформа распределенных систем, разработанная корпорацией Microsoft, призванная упростить упаковку, развертывание и управление масштабируемыми и надежными микросервисами и контейнерами. Ее история восходит к 2015 году, когда она впервые была представлена как часть службы облачных вычислений Microsoft Azure. Первоначально разработанная для поддержки внутренних сервисов, таких как Skype для бизнеса и Dynamics 365, Azure Service Fabric превратилась в основополагающую технологию для многих сервисов Azure. За прошедшие годы она включила в себя такие функции, как службы с отслеживанием состояния, оркестровка контейнеров и улучшенные возможности мониторинга, что сделало ее надежным решением для создания облачных приложений. Платформа продолжает получать обновления и улучшения, отражая растущий спрос на архитектуру микросервисов в современной разработке программного обеспечения. **Краткий ответ:** Azure Service Fabric, запущенная корпорацией Microsoft в 2015 году, — это платформа распределенных систем, которая упрощает разработку и управление микросервисами и контейнерами. Первоначально созданная для внутренних сервисов, она превратилась в ключевой компонент Azure, предлагая такие функции, как службы с отслеживанием состояния и оркестровка контейнеров.
Azure Service Fabric — это распределенная системная платформа, которая упрощает упаковку, развертывание и управление масштабируемыми и надежными микросервисами. Одним из ее основных преимуществ является ее способность поддерживать как не имеющие состояния, так и имеющие состояние приложения, что позволяет разработчикам легко создавать сложные приложения. Кроме того, она предлагает надежные возможности оркестровки, автоматическое масштабирование и высокую доступность, которые повышают эффективность работы. Однако есть некоторые недостатки, такие как крутая кривая обучения, связанная с освоением ее архитектуры, и потенциальная сложность управления микросервисами. Кроме того, хотя Azure Service Fabric предоставляет мощные инструменты, она может не лучшим образом подходить для более простых приложений или небольших групп из-за своей присущей сложности. **Краткий ответ:** Azure Service Fabric предлагает такие преимущества, как поддержка как не имеющих состояния, так и имеющих состояние приложений, надежная оркестровка и высокая доступность, но у нее также есть недостатки, такие как крутая кривая обучения и повышенная сложность, что делает ее менее подходящей для более простых приложений или небольших групп.
Azure Service Fabric, будучи мощной платформой для создания и управления приложениями микросервисов, представляет несколько проблем. Одной из основных трудностей является ее сложность; кривая обучения может быть крутой для разработчиков, незнакомых с архитектурой микросервисов или распределенными системами. Кроме того, управление службами с отслеживанием состояния может быть сложным, требующим тщательного рассмотрения согласованности и надежности данных. Настройка и мониторинг производительности также могут представлять проблемы, поскольку понимание базовой инфраструктуры и оптимизация использования ресурсов требуют значительных знаний. Кроме того, интеграция Azure Service Fabric с существующими устаревшими системами может привести к проблемам совместимости, усложняя усилия по миграции. Наконец, обеспечение безопасности распределенных служб добавляет еще один уровень сложности, который необходимо решить. **Краткий ответ:** Проблемы Azure Service Fabric включают ее сложность, особенно для новичков в микросервисах, трудности в управлении службами с отслеживанием состояния, проблемы настройки и мониторинга производительности, потенциальные проблемы совместимости с устаревшими системами и обеспечение безопасности распределенных служб.
Поиск талантов или помощи, связанной с Azure Fabric, может иметь решающее значение для организаций, желающих использовать эту мощную облачную платформу для своих приложений и служб. Azure Fabric, которая охватывает различные службы, такие как Azure Service Fabric, предоставляет надежную структуру для создания и управления микросервисами и контейнерными приложениями. Чтобы найти квалифицированных специалистов, компании могут изучить такие платформы, как LinkedIn, GitHub или специализированные доски объявлений, которые фокусируются на облачных вычислениях и технологиях Azure. Кроме того, участие в форумах сообщества, посещение встреч, связанных с Azure, или сотрудничество с консалтинговыми фирмами, которые специализируются на Azure, может предоставить ценные идеи и поддержку. Онлайн-курсы и сертификации от Microsoft также могут помочь людям улучшить свои навыки в Azure Fabric, сделав их более привлекательными кандидатами на должности, требующие опыта в этой области. **Краткий ответ:** Чтобы найти таланты или помощь с Azure Fabric, рассмотрите возможность использования таких платформ, как LinkedIn и GitHub, участие в форумах сообщества, посещение встреч или сотрудничество с консалтинговыми фирмами. Онлайн-курсы и сертификации также могут улучшить навыки в этой области.
Easiio находится на переднем крае технологических инноваций, предлагая комплексный набор услуг по разработке программного обеспечения, адаптированных к требованиям современного цифрового ландшафта. Наши экспертные знания охватывают такие передовые области, как машинное обучение, нейронные сети, блокчейн, криптовалюты, приложения Large Language Model (LLM) и сложные алгоритмы. Используя эти передовые технологии, Easiio создает индивидуальные решения, которые способствуют успеху и эффективности бизнеса. Чтобы изучить наши предложения или инициировать запрос на обслуживание, мы приглашаем вас посетить нашу страницу разработки программного обеспечения.
TEL: 866-460-7666
ЭЛЕКТРОННАЯ ПОЧТА:contact@easiio.com
АДРЕС: 11501 Дублинский бульвар, офис 200, Дублин, Калифорния, 94568